Output ec60c76b59da5328a79f9ba1afc43c1dc0852a5c90c8c0de885f8da4f9c646ed:0

value
187547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fa7b381f9e2408a849f2bba5673d9592b7ca62a OP_EQUAL
address
3EnbT4Piv6rb2NnGeUeXDihev2pz7UFgvX
transaction
ec60c76b59da5328a79f9ba1afc43c1dc0852a5c90c8c0de885f8da4f9c646ed
spent
true